A businessman allegedly planned an attack on himself in order to implicate those he owed money to, following which he was arrested along with three others who were involved in the plan in southwest Delhi's Sagarpur, the police said today.

On June 2, Kamal Kishore Jain told police that when he was sitting in his office, two men came on a scooter and opened fire at him.

He expressed suspicion about the involvement of Ravi Jindal whom he owed some money to.

Police interrogated Jain's servant Rahul who stated that Jain had a lot of debt. He had borrowed a lot of money from the people of his locality. He had not even given Rahul's salary from last two months.

Asked repeatedly to pay the salary, Jain told Rahul that he would give his salary if he introduced him with some criminals, the police said.

Rahul introduced him to two persons and Jain hatched a conspiracy to execute an attack on himself.

Subsequently, Jain and the others were arrested.
